This i'snt the 1st time this has been brought up and i empathize i really do. I take stealth on 75% of characters i create. Stealth is an amazing ability, especially when you stack them. Stalkers make excellent use of stealth to great effect. Stealth powers are an aggro management tool. Transparent Characters are not necessarily invisible characters. Stalkers have the HIDDEN status that appears in the upper right corner of the user interface. The problem is other archetypes don't have this "hidden" status even when they are legitimately invisible and undetectable to enemies. If the transparency of stealth powers are removed It becomes more difficult to determine if you are hidden or not. Now i'm aware that you can use combat logs and/or this would be a voluntary action but, Id like to see my characters too. I don't want a cluttered interface. I would like all AT's to have the green HIDDEN status appear in the upper right corner when they achieve a certain level of stealth. thank you for reading my ted talk lol
